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Kalispell to Burbank is to fly which costs $110 - $410 and takes 5h 24m.
The fastest way to get from Kalispell to Burbank is to fly which takes 5h 5m and costs $120 - $550.
The distance between Kalispell and Burbank is 1013 miles. The road distance is 1325.3 miles.
The best way to get from Kalispell to Burbank without a car is to train and bus which takes 40h 34m and costs $250 - $550.
It takes approximately 5h 5m to get from Kalispell to Burbank, including transfers.
The best way to get from Kalispell to Burbank is to fly which takes 5h 5m and costs $120 - $550. Alternatively, you can train, which costs $390 - $1,400 and takes 46h 48m.
Burbank is 1h behind Kalispell. It is currently 10:24 PM in Kalispell and 9:24 PM in Burbank.
Yes, the driving distance between Kalispell to Burbank is 1325 miles. It takes approximately 20h 6m to drive from Kalispell to Burbank.
